1.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the candidature of the petitioner has been rejected on the ground that the petitioner got her name registered in the employment exchange on 2-5-2013 after the last date of submitting applications i.e. 23-2-2013, as on that day she was not having the live registration certificate which is contrary to the Full Bench decision rendered by this Court in Writ Appeal No.411/2014 (State of Chhattisgarh and another v. Roshni Sahu) and other connected matters, decided on 21-10-2016.

2. Be that as it may, the petitioner is permitted to make a representation to the competent authority along with a copy of the order passed by the Full Bench in Roshni Sahu's case (supra) within 15 days from the date of receipt of a copy of this order and in that case, her candidature will be considered by respondent No.2

strictly in accordance with law keeping in view the decision of the Full Bench, and her eligibility will be considered afresh keeping in view of order of the Full Bench.

3. With the aforesaid observation, the writ petition stands finally disposed of. No order as to cost(s).
